New spoilers are posted with a ![]() Episode Spoilers 5.07 You Jump, I Jump, Jack airdate: 11/02/04 Tuesday, Nov 2 - (8:00 - 9:00 pm ET) "“You Jump, I Jump, Jack”" (TV-PG) (HDTV) RORY UNCOVERS THE DANGEROUS WORLD OF A SECRET YALE SOCIETY –— Rory (Alexis Bledel) is impressed when Logan (Matt Czuchry) brings her to an elaborate event staged by his secret society, and she suddenly finds herself participating in a thrilling but dangerous stunt. Meanwhile, when Emily (Kely Bishop) discovers that Lorelai (Lauren Graham) is dating Luke (Scott Patterson), she insists he come to dinner. Not to be outdone, Richard (Edward Herrmann) invites Luke to a game of golf, and Luke finds himself overwhelmed by the strength of the elder Gilmores’ personalities. Keiko Agena also stars. Daniel Palladino wrote the episode directed by Kenny Ortega TV Gal on ZAP2It.com:Emily will find out Luke and Lorelai are a couple on "Gilmore Girls." This means the feuding elder Gilmore's will vie for Luke's affections. Meanwhile Rory will go out with Logan. From Jet1945 Info taken from Sides in the Pre-shooting Script 9/26/04

End of all Sides for Episode 5.07 "You Jump, I Jump, Jack" 5.08 The Party's Over airdate: 11/9/04 Tuesday, Nov 9 - (8:00 - 9:00 pm ET) "“The Party’s Over”" (TV-PG, L) (HDTV) RICHARD AND EMILY THROW A HUSBAND-SHOPPING PARTY FOR RORY –— Rory (Alexis Bledel) is touched when Emily (Kelly Bishop) and Richard (Edward Herrmann) throw a party to introduce her to their Yale Alumni friends, but it soon becomes obvious that their ulterior motive is to find her a suitable husband. When Dean (Jared Padalecki) arrives at the party to pick Rory up, he realizes he doesn’t belong in her privileged world. Meanwhile, Luke (Scott Patterson) cooks a romantic dinner for Lorelai (Lauren Graham), but their evening is interrupted by a feuding Liz (Kathleen Wilhoite) and T.J. (Michael DeLuise). Keiko Agena and Liza Weil also star. Amy Sherman-Palladino wrote the episode directed by Eric Laneuville from spoilerfix:Richard and Emily reunite in order to find a suitable young man for Rory after learning of her relationship with Dean; Luke's culinary oeuvre intrigues Lorelai, but their dinner is ruined by his new neighbors---T.J. and Liz (Michael DeLuise, Kathleen Wilhoite). Also, Zack is read the riot act by Mrs. Kim, whose intimidation of Kyon also irks Lane. From Jet Episode 5.08 - "The Party's Over" Info taken from Sides in the Shooting Script 10/7/04

End of Side for English Speaking Maid End of all Sides for Episode 5.08 "The Party's Over" 5.09 Emily says hello airdate: 11/16/04 The Futon Critic:TUESDAY, NOVEMBER 16 GILMORE GIRLS - (8:00-9:00 p.m. ET) - "Emily Says Hello" - DIVIDE AND CONQUER - Rory (Alexis Bledel) decides that she and Lorelai (Lauren Graham) should split up at the next Friday night dinner and confront Richard (Edward Herrmann) and Emily (Kelly Bishop) separately about ending their separation. However, Emily dashes their hopes of a reconciliation by announcing that she is ready to begin dating. Meanwhile, Lorelai invites Christopher for lunch at the inn, unaware that Rory had warned Christopher to stay away from her mother. Feeling guilty that she hadn't told Luke (Scott Patterson) about seeing Christopher, Lorelai confesses that they had lunch, and Luke "convinces" himself that he isn't jealous. link ON "GILMORE GIRLS," LORELAI ROCKS LUKE'S WORLD WHEN SHE INVITES CHRISTOPHER TO LUNCH, WHILE RORY TRIES TO KEEP HER PARENTS APART AND HER GRANDPARENTS TOGETHER From gluglug: Only one page for "waiter" unless they add more today.
